Ingredients
Scale
1 fresh pineapple peeled, cored, and cut into rings
1 cup dark rum
1/2 cup brown sugar
1/4 cup butter
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/4 teaspoon nutmeg
1 cup coconut oil for frying
Instructions
In a bowl, combine dark rum, brown sugar, cinnamon, and nutmeg. Add the pineapple rings, ensuring they are well coated. Let marinate for at least 30 minutes.
Heat coconut oil in a frying pan over medium heat.
Fry the marinated pineapple rings for about 2-3 minutes on each side until caramelized and golden.
Remove from the pan and drain on paper towels.
Serve warm with a sprinkle of additional cinnamon if desired.
Notes
For a non-alcoholic version, use pineapple juice instead of rum.
Pair with vanilla ice cream for a delicious dessert.
